I had a ticket as well. (Germany frankfurt).
Basically, you can see in iftop, that there is a constant multicast traffic of ~4mbps from ip addresses 10.0.0.x source port 5404 hitting your network interface port 5405. Well, their reply to the tickat was this:
"We have applied some changes to the infrastructure. Your bandwidth is unaffected by this traffic. However, we are scheduled to move to a new infrastructure so the configurations will not show any traffic from other sources."
I cannot know what that traffic is, however 5405 is a well known port for citrix xenserver clustering and netsupport servicve. I guess you shouldn't worry about this, though i hope eventually this martian traffic will stop.
